Walking into 141 Main Street feels like stepping into a place that knows exactly what it is and doesn’t try to be anything else. Located at 141 Main St, Agawam, MA 01001, United States, this neighborhood diner has built a loyal following by focusing on comfort food, consistency, and a welcoming atmosphere that locals genuinely trust. I first stopped by on a busy weekday lunch after hearing several positive reviews from coworkers who swore by the breakfast plates, and that visit quickly turned into a regular habit.

The menu leans heavily into classic American diner favorites, and that’s where it shines. Breakfast runs all day, which matters more than people admit. Eggs are cooked exactly as ordered, home fries come out crisp on the outside, and pancakes are thick without being doughy. According to data from the National Restaurant Association, breakfast-focused diners consistently rank high in customer satisfaction because of simplicity and reliability, and that pattern holds true here. I’ve watched the same cook manage a full grill during a Sunday rush without sacrificing quality, which says a lot about the kitchen process and experience behind the scenes.

Lunch options are just as dependable. Burgers are hand-formed, grilled flat-top style, and served with fries that are clearly cut in-house. One afternoon, I noticed a staff member rejecting a delivery of produce that didn’t meet their standards, which aligns with best practices recommended by the USDA for food safety and quality control. That kind of attention doesn’t always show up on the plate immediately, but over time it builds trust with customers who care about consistency.

What stands out most at 141 Main Street is the service. The staff remembers repeat customers, not in a scripted way, but naturally. Orders are double-checked verbally, and mistakes are corrected without hesitation. Studies published by Harvard Business Review have shown that restaurants with strong staff-customer relationships see significantly higher repeat visits, and this place is a textbook example. I’ve personally seen servers juggle packed tables while still finding time to ask regulars about their families or work.

The location itself adds to the appeal. Being right on Main Street in Agawam makes it easy to access whether you’re a local or just passing through Western Massachusetts. Parking is straightforward, and the diner-style layout makes it comfortable for solo diners, families, or small groups. Reviews often mention how clean the dining area is, and that matches my experience. Tables are wiped down promptly, and the open kitchen setup gives a sense of transparency that builds confidence.

There are limitations worth noting. The menu doesn’t cater heavily to vegan or gluten-free diets, aside from a few adaptable items. While this might be a drawback for some, the staff is honest about what can and can’t be modified, which is preferable to overpromising. Food allergy awareness is handled responsibly, following guidelines from organizations like Food Allergy Research & Education, even if options are limited.

Pricing remains reasonable, especially considering portion sizes and ingredient quality. In an era where casual dining costs keep rising, this diner manages to stay accessible without cutting corners. That balance is difficult to achieve and usually only happens in places that understand their community well.

Over time, 141 Main Street has proven itself not through trends or social media hype, but through steady execution, honest food, and genuine hospitality. Whether you’re scanning reviews online or walking in for the first time, the experience tends to match expectations, which is ultimately what keeps people coming back again and again.
